24 Then Annas sent Jesus to Caiaphas, the leader of the priests.[a] Jesus still had ropes tied round his arms.

Peter says again that he does not know Jesus

25 Simon Peter was still standing there by the fire to make himself warm. The other people there said to him, ‘You must also be one of that man's disciples.’ But Peter said, ‘No, I am not.’

26 One of the people there was a servant of the leader of the priests. He belonged to the same family as the man whose ear Peter had cut off. This servant said to Peter, ‘I am sure that I saw you in the garden with Jesus.’
